Ryzen 5 PRO 5675U vs Ryzen 7 PRO 5850U specs and performance

Our benchmark analysis concludes that the Ryzen 5 PRO 5675U performs better than the Ryzen 7 PRO 5850U. Furthermore, our gaming benchmark shows that it also outperforms the Ryzen 7 PRO 5850U in all gaming tests too.

With info from our database, we find that the Ryzen 7 PRO 5850U has slightly more cores with 8 cores whereas the Ryzen 5 PRO 5675U has 6 cores. It also has more threads than the Ryzen 5 PRO 5675U. These CPUs have different clock speeds. Indeed, the Ryzen 5 PRO 5675U has a slightly higher clock speed compared to the Ryzen 7 PRO 5850U. Despite this, the Ryzen 7 PRO 5850U has a slightly higher turbo speed. Both these chips have an identical TDP (Thermal Design Power). This measures the amount of heat they output and can be used to estimate power consumption. In terms of cache, the Ryzen 7 PRO 5850U has slightly more L2 cache when compared to the Ryzen 5 PRO 5675U. However, both these chips have the same amount of L3 cache.
